usually means composing, was derived. A Russian botanist named Mikhail S. Tswett utilized a rudimentary kind of chromatographic separation to purify mixtures of plant pigments in the pure constituents. He divided the pigments dependent on their conversation having a stationary section, which is important to any chromatographic separation. The stationary stage he made use of was powdered chalk and aluminia, the mobile phase in his separation was the solvent. After the reliable stationary period was packed right into a glass column (effectively a protracted, hollow, glass tube) he poured the combination of plant pigments and solvent in the very best on the column.

Several stationary phases are porous to supply larger area location. Small pores supply greater area place when larger pore dimensions has better kinetics, specifically for bigger analytes.

According to their affinity to the stationary and cellular phases, analytes partition among the two in the course of the separation system taking place from the column. This partitioning course of action is comparable to that which takes place all through a liquid–liquid extraction but is ongoing, not step-clever.[citation needed]

Capillary columns (less than 0.3 mm) are made use of Nearly completely with substitute detection usually means like mass spectrometry. They are frequently made out of fused silica capillaries, rather than the stainless-steel tubing that bigger columns use.

The pump is to blame for delivering the cell stage at a relentless move amount, making sure regular separation. The injector introduces the sample in to the cellular phase stream, ordinarily through an injection valve.

In accordance with the equations[51] from the column velocity, performance and backpressure, cutting down the particle diameter by 50 percent and trying to keep the size of your column the same, will double the column velocity and efficiency; but 4 situations increase the backpressure.

Partition- and NP-HPLC fell outside of favor from the seventies with the development of reversed-period HPLC thanks to poor reproducibility of retention times because of the existence of a water or protic natural and organic solvent layer to the surface area in the silica or alumina chromatographic media.
